Comparison Methodology

When comparing these energy storage solutions, we focus on several crucial specifications that heavily impact performance, installation, and usability:

Battery Technology: This affects energy density, safety, lifespan, and overall performance.

Total Energy: Measured in kilowatt-hours (kWh), provides an idea of the unit's capacity.

Continuous Power Output: This indicates the system's ability to consistently supply power.

Dimensions and Weight: These factors significantly affect the installation feasibility and practicality.

Mounting Options: This aspect affects installation versatility and potentially the system's performance.

Certifications: This confirms that the product meets industry safety and performance standards.

Each of these aspects plays a vital role in how we compare and rank the power storage options on the market. It should be known that there are other factors to consider, namely, safety, reliability, and warranty.

#1 HomeGrid Stack'd Series:

This system stands out due to its efficiency. It uses Lithium Iron Phosphate battery technology, ensuring safe and reliable operation when you need it most.

The HomeGrid Stack'd Series stands out as an efficient power storage system for homeowners. It uses Lithium Iron Phosphate battery technology, ensuring safe and dependable operation. Its total energy capacity ranges between 9.6 to 38.4 kWh, with a continuous power output of 9.6 to 14.4 kW and can surge up to 24 kW for 10 seconds. The product comes in dimensions of 29 x 15.75 x 25.25 to 56.75 inches and weighs between 230 to 800 lbs, depending on the desired capacity. The Stack'd Series is designed to neatly stand on the floor and can be arranged in parallel with up to 15 units, boasting a total capacity of 576 kWh. It has certifications like UL 1642, UL 1973, UL 9540, UN 38.3, SGIP, CEC, and OGPe.

#2 HomeGrid Compact Series:

This option is perfect for those with limited space. This system also uses Lithium Iron Phosphate battery technology. Also from HomeGrid, the Compact Series is an attractive option for those with limited space. This system also uses Lithium Iron Phosphate battery technology and offers 5.12 kWh of energy capacity with a power output of 5.12 kW. Measuring 23.6 x 5.3 x 18.9 inches and weighing 120 lbs, the Compact Series is designed for wall mounting and can be paired with up to 15 units for a total energy capacity of 322 kWh. Its list of certifications includes UL 1642, UL 1973, UN 38.3, and OGPe.

#4 Fortress eFlex 5.4kWh:

This solution is effective and reliable. This unit uses Lithium Iron Phosphate battery technology.

Fortress offers the eFlex 5.4kWh, an effective and reliable power storage solution. This unit uses Lithium Iron Phosphate battery technology and delivers a total energy capacity of 5.4 kWh and a power output of 3 kW. It measures 17.5 x 21.5 x 7.2 inches and weighs 116 lbs, making it compact and versatile for either wall-mounted or floor-standing installation. Up to 15 units can be linked in parallel, achieving a total energy capacity of 80.6 kWh. The eFlex 5.4 kWh holds a variety of certifications including UL 9540, UL 9540A, SGIP, CEC, UL 1973, and UL 1642.

#5 Sonnen Core:

This option offers a blend of advanced technology and high energy capacity. It employs Lithium-Ion battery technology.

The Sonnen Core offers a blend of advanced technology and high energy capacity. It employs Lithium-Ion battery technology and provides 10 kWh of energy storage with a 4.8 kW power output. The unit measures 27 x 11 x 68-73 inches and weighs approximately 348 lbs. It is designed as a floor-standing model and does not have the option for parallel linking. The Sonnen Core holds certifications such as UL 1741, UL 1741SA, UL 9540, and UN 38.3.

#7 SunPower SunVault:

This system offers a reliable and long-lasting power solution equipped with a lithium iron phosphate (LiFePO4) battery cell chemistry.

The SunPower SunVault system is a reliable and long-lasting energy storage solution for homeowners. It uses a lithium iron phosphate battery with a DC rated energy of 13 kWh and a maximum usable energy of 12 kWh. The system is designed to operate quietly, with an acoustic noise level of less than 50 dBA, making it suitable for both indoor and outdoor use. It's user-friendly, with a mobile app and LED panel for easy operation, and offers flexible mounting options for either wall or floor. The SunVault system can handle a maximum single-phase load support of 4.8 kW, sufficient for most household needs. Plus, it comes with a 10-year warranty for peace of mind. Finally, the SunVault system comes with a 10-year warranty and has received numerous certifications and compliances, including IFCC Part 15 Subclass B, IEEE 1547, UL 1973 (UL 1642), UL 1741, UL 1741 SA (CA Rule 21), UL 9540, UL 9540A, and UN 38.3.

#9 Panasonic EVERVOLT 2.0:

Available in two models, the EverVolt 2.0 offers a continuous power rating on-grid and off-grid.

Panasonic, a renowned name in electronics, also shines in home battery solutions with its EVERVOLT 2.0 system. Available in two models, EVHB-L6 and EVHB-L9, the EverVolt 2.0 offers a continuous power rating of 9.6 kW on-grid and 7.6 kW off-grid. The models exhibit usable capacities of 17.1 kWh and 25.65 kWh, respectively, and the modular design allows stacking up to three systems, for a total capacity of 76.9 kWh.
